We now skip PersistentPropertyPath instances pointing to auditing properties for which the path contains a collection or map path segment as the PersistentPropertyAccessor currently cannot handle those. A more extensive fix for that will be put in place for Moore but requires more extensive API changes which we don't want to ship in a Lovelace maintenance release.

We've changed the APIs in the auditing subsystem so that we support immutable entities, mostly through MappingAuditableBeanWrapperFactory that uses a PersistentPropertyAccessor.
PersistentEntity now exposes an ….isNew(…) method that exposes the same detection algorithm previously exposed through MappingContextIsNewStrategyFactory (Persistable in favor of the version property in favor of an identifier lookup). MappingContextIsNewStrategyFactory has been refactored to return an ad-hoc strategy to delegate to the newly introduced method.
The core message to implementing modules is that they should now prefer PersistentEntityInformation within their RepositoryFactorySupport implementation and move all customizations made in the store-specific EntityInformation implementation in PersistentEntity.
Based on the new infrastructure created by DATACMNS-1275, MappingAuditingMetadata now keeps PersistentPropertyPaths to point to the properties reflecting individual auditing metadata items rather than just PersistentPropertyPaths. With that in place we can now find those items in embedded types of the subject entity based on the detection setup of the MappingContext managing metadata for the entity.
As that means that multiple paths to a metadata item property can be found, we now use the first path found (the shortest one) for the lookup of the modification date.

Entities without an identifier previously an exception because the IsNewStrategyFactory wasn't able to determine a strategy even if there was no auditing to be applied in the first place.
We now eagerly check for auditability and skip the lookup for an IsNewStrategy completely in case that check returns false.

Removed the unnecessary type arguments for AuditingHandler so that the setter taking an AuditorAware<T> can be successfully wired against implementations other than AuditorAware<Object> with Spring 4. The type argument was superfluous anyway as internally the type wasn't referred to and the handler is not used on a by-type basis.
Basic infrastructure for supporting annotation based auditing configuration.
Introduces AuditingBeanDefinitionRegistrarSupport for store specific auditing configuration enhancements. An AuditorAware instance is wired into the Auditing handler automatically if it's present in the ApplicationContext. The auditorAwareRef attribute of the enabling annotation can be used to disambiguate in case multiple AuditorAware instances are present in the configuration.
